What is Specialized low-code/no-code testing?
Specialized low-code/no-code testing refers to a new generation of test automation tools designed to make software testing faster, smarter, and more accessible, even for non-technical users. Unlike traditional testing frameworks (like Selenium, Cypress, or Playwright) that require coding skills, these platforms use visual workflows, AI, and pre-built integrations to automate test creation, execution, and maintenance.

Specialized testing vs traditional methods - Feature Comparison
Feature | Low-Code / No-Code Testing (specialized) | Traditional Automation Tools (e.g., Selenium, Cypress) | Hybrid / Low-Code Competitor |
---|---|---|---|
Setup Time | ~ minutes to hours (initial test framework configured) | hours to days (framework, test harnesses, CI setup) | moderate (e.g., hours) |
Learning Curve | Easy to moderate (non-technical users can build basic flows) | Steep (requires coding, test frameworks, language, locators) | Moderate |
Monthly Cost | SaaS licensing: e.g. $500–$5,000+, depending on scale | Mostly free/open source; cost in developer/tester time & maintenance | Licenses or add-ons (e.g. $200–$1,000) |
Scalability | High (scale test suites, parallel execution, cloud infrastructure) | Good—but maintenance overhead grows (flaky tests, updates) | Moderate to high |
Integrations | Many support 20–50+ integrations (CI/CD, issue trackers, version control) | Via libraries/custom coding (virtually unlimited, but depends on effort) | 10–30 integrations |
Support / Service | Many offer 24/7, live chat/customer support (on paid tiers) | Community support, documentation, open source forums | Business hours/email/ticketing |
Performance / Execution Speed | Fast with optimized engines, parallel runs | Depends on script efficiency; can degrade with large suites | Moderate |
Maintenance Overhead | Lower (self-healing, auto-updates, fewer brittle locators) | High — teams spend 50–60% time maintaining tests (Virtuoso QA) | Medium |
